2. Real-World Applications Across Industries

Drones are no longer toys or novelty gadgets.
They have become essential tools in industries such as:

Agriculture

  • crop mapping

  • soil analysis

  • irrigation planning

  • pesticide monitoring

  • yield forecasting

Engineering & Construction

  • site surveying

  • structural inspections

  • mapping

  • 3D terrain modeling

Disaster Management

  • search and rescue

  • damage assessment

  • rapid response

Environmental Science

  • deforestation monitoring

  • wildlife tracking

  • pollution analysis
